Adobe Creative Cloud Apps crashes after upgrading to macOS 10.12.4 Sierra

We've had to downgrade our computer's os down to OS X 10.11.6 El Capitan.  These computers were running macOS 10.12.3 and Creative Cloud apps were working well.  When we upgrade them to macOS 10.12.4, the system will work for a few hours and then the computer freezes when running any of the Creative Cloud apps like  Illustrator, InDesign and Photoshop.  Has anyone else run into this issue?
